Licensed Youth Crisis Therapist- Marion & Crawford Counties

Marion, OH 44302

Employment Type: Full-Time Direct Hire Category: Counselor/Therapist Job Number: 7097

Job Description


PsychPros is a nationally recognized leader in recruiting for the behavioral healthcare field.   We are currently recruiting for a licensed youth mobile crisis therapist to work throughout Marion and Crawford counties in Ohio.

Qualifications-
  • Licensed Professional Counselor (LPC) or Licensed Social Worker (LSW) licensure
  • Minimum of Bachelor's degree
  • Have and maintain an excellent driving record
  • 2 years' experience working in the behavioral healthcare field

Pay-
  • $55,000 - 70,000 based on licensure and experience

Benefits-
  • Health, dental, vision insurance
  • Flex Spending Account
  • Annual Wellness reimbursement
  • Accrue three weeks of paid-time off during first year
  • Reimbursement for credential renewals

Schedule-
  • Monday-Friday 8am-5pm
  • Availability to work 2 nights per week up to 8pm

Responsibilities-
  • Dedicated crisis counselor for youth and families in crisis
  • Travel throughout assigned county to provide crisis assessment/intervention, safety planning, and follow up care
  • Provide brief intervention along with ongoing assessment and linkage to services and needs up to 6 weeks
  • Work together with a team of counselors/social workers, case managers, peer support specialist and the Director to provide prevention, sustainability, and reduce trauma in youth and their family members
